I just compared two LM versions I am running. My Lenovo Thinkpad T400 Core2 Duo running LM 17.3 MATE boots up to the signon screen in 40 sec. My Lenovo T420 i5 Quad Core running LM 18.3 MATE boots up to the signon screen in a whopping 130 sec. Update Manager is current. Has anyone had this problem and if so how did you solve it? Thanks.
UPDATE: I followed Xenopeek's advice here viewtopic.php?f=46&t=270961 by editing the /etc/fstab file and commenting out the Swap partition line. The Thinkpad running 18.3 MATE is just my test machine and Swap will not be needed. The boot up time to the signon screen was 130 sec. and it is now 40 sec. like my other Thinkpad running 17.3 MATE.

There's a 90 second timeout for looking for the non-existent UUID for swap (you probably had a mismatch in fstab), so 130 - 90 = 40.rbeltz48 wrote:The boot up time to the signon screen was 130 sec. and it is now 40 sec.
